Obnoxious Breaking News……Bishop Al Hobbs, Vice President of the Gospel Music Workshop of America has died. The terrible news was announced yesterday during one of the services.
Read a few more details from 1800 Gospel below:

Al “The Bishop” Hobbs passed away on July 31st after a battle with cancer. He was 71 years old. Hobbs was vice-chairperson of the Gospel Music Workshop of America (GMWA) and the chairperson of the Gospel Announcers Guild.
According to the Journal of Gospel Music, on Tuesday, July 29th, the members of the Gospel Announcers Guild saluted Hobbs with a special music program which featured Rev. Milton Biggham, Dottie Peoples and Dorothy Norwood during the GWMA convention which was currently being held in Atlanta, Georgia.

Official Announcement from the Gospel Announcers Guild of the Gospel Music Workshop of America:
It is with joy and sadness that we announce the home-going of our beloved GOSPEL INDUSTRY AFICIONADO, Dr. Al “The Bishop” Hobbs.
Al “The Bishop” Hobbs is simply one of the most interesting personalities you’re likely to ever cross paths with in this industry. Wearing as many hats as some specialty stores offer, Hobbs has earned the title of ‘Bishop’ with an empire to accompany it. He currently oversees the operation of two gospel record labels, serves as chairman of the Gospel Announcer’s Guild and serves as Vice-Chairman of the industry’s leading organization – the Gospel Music Workshop Of America, Inc. (GMWA), under the leadership of Bishop Albert Jamison.
Al is one of America’s leading broadcasting, record company, Gospel music marketing, and sales executives. A recording artist, announcer, meeting planner, event coordinator, and successful entrepreneur, he was born June 4, 1943 in Decatur, Alabama. He is the father of Alex Carrington Hobbs, Asha Gabrellia Hobbs, and Bridgett Hobbs.
